ABSTRACTSolid sol of silver in poly(methyl methacrylate), Ag/PMMA, was prepared by bulk polymerization of methyl methacrylate solution of silver (I) triflluoroacetate (AgTfa) and followed by postheating. The formation of the metallic Ag nanocluster was characterized by visible spectroscopy, and effects of the concentrations of AIBN and AgTfa and the heat-treatment duration on the formation of Ag cluster were investigated. Furthermore, based on the kinetic study of MMA in the presence of AgTfa, possible mechanism for the reduction and agglomeration of silver is proposed.
